
在Excel中插入连续的数字,可以通过使用填充句柄、公式、序列生成等方法来实现。以下是详细步骤:
- 使用填充句柄:最简单的方法是输入起始数字,拖动填充句柄。
- 使用公式:例如,使用
=ROW()函数来生成连续数字。 - 使用序列生成器:使用Excel内置的序列生成功能。
详细描述“使用填充句柄”方法:
在Excel中,输入起始数字(如1),然后将鼠标移动到单元格的右下角,直到光标变成一个小黑十字架(填充句柄)。按住鼠标左键并向下或向右拖动,Excel会自动填充连续的数字。这种方法简单快捷,适用于大多数日常需求。
一、使用填充句柄插入连续数字
填充句柄是Excel中最常用的功能之一,尤其适合快速填充连续数字。
1.1 输入起始数字
首先,在你希望开始插入连续数字的单元格中输入起始数字。例如,输入“1”在A1单元格中。
1.2 使用填充句柄
将鼠标移动到A1单元格的右下角,光标会变成一个小黑十字架(填充句柄)。按住鼠标左键并向下或向右拖动,直到你需要的范围,Excel会自动填充连续的数字。
1.3 自定义填充选项
如果你需要特定的步长(例如每个数字加2),可以使用右键拖动填充句柄,然后在弹出的菜单中选择“系列”,并设置步长值。
二、使用公式生成连续数字
公式是Excel的强大功能之一,可以精确控制生成的数字。
2.1 使用ROW函数
在你希望开始插入连续数字的单元格中输入公式=ROW(A1)。然后向下拖动填充句柄,Excel会自动生成连续的数字。
2.2 使用SEQUENCE函数
在Excel 2019及更高版本中,可以使用=SEQUENCE(rows, columns, start, step)函数。例如,在A1单元格中输入=SEQUENCE(10, 1, 1, 1),会生成1到10的连续数字。
三、使用序列生成器
序列生成器是Excel内置的一个功能,可以帮助你生成特定的数字序列。
3.1 打开序列生成器
选择你希望插入连续数字的单元格范围,然后点击“数据”选项卡,选择“填充”下的“序列”。
3.2 设置序列参数
在弹出的对话框中,选择“列”或“行”,设置起始值、步长和终止值。点击“确定”后,Excel会自动填充指定的连续数字。
四、使用宏来生成连续数字
如果你需要更高级的控制,可以使用VBA宏来生成连续数字。
4.1 打开VBA编辑器
按下Alt + F11打开VBA编辑器,插入一个新的模块。
4.2 编写宏代码
在模块中输入以下代码:
Sub InsertConsecutiveNumbers()
Dim i As Integer
For i = 1 To 100
Cells(i, 1).Value = i
Next i
End Sub
4.3 运行宏
关闭VBA编辑器,按下Alt + F8打开宏列表,选择你刚创建的宏并运行。Excel会在指定范围内插入连续数字。
五、使用Power Query生成连续数字
Power Query是Excel中的一个强大工具,适合处理大规模数据。
5.1 打开Power Query编辑器
在“数据”选项卡下,选择“从表/范围”,打开Power Query编辑器。
5.2 生成连续数字
在Power Query编辑器中,选择“添加列”选项卡,点击“自定义列”,输入公式=List.Numbers(1, 100, 1)。这样就生成了1到100的连续数字。
5.3 加载数据回Excel
点击“关闭并加载”,将生成的连续数字加载回Excel工作表。
六、使用外部数据源生成连续数字
有时候,你可能需要从外部数据源导入连续数字。
6.1 使用SQL数据库
如果你有一个SQL数据库,可以直接在查询中生成连续数字。例如:
SELECT ROW_NUMBER() OVER(ORDER BY (SELECT NULL)) AS Number
FROM sys.objects
6.2 导入数据到Excel
将查询结果导入Excel,可以使用“数据”选项卡下的“从其他来源”选项。
七、使用Excel插件生成连续数字
有许多Excel插件可以帮助你生成复杂的数字序列。
7.1 插件安装
首先,安装一个适合你需求的插件。例如,Kutools for Excel。
7.2 使用插件生成序列
打开插件,选择“插入工具”下的“插入序列编号”,设置起始值、步长和终止值,然后点击“确定”。
八、使用自动填充选项生成连续数字
Excel的自动填充选项非常灵活,可以生成各种模式的连续数字。
8.1 输入起始和第二个数字
在A1单元格中输入“1”,在A2单元格中输入“2”。
8.2 使用自动填充选项
选择A1和A2单元格,向下拖动填充句柄,Excel会自动识别并填充连续的数字。
8.3 自定义自动填充模式
如果你需要特定模式的数字序列,可以在拖动后点击填充选项按钮,选择“序列”。
九、使用Excel图表生成连续数字
Excel图表功能也可以用于生成连续数字,特别是当你需要可视化这些数字时。
9.1 创建图表
选择你希望插入连续数字的单元格范围,点击“插入”选项卡,选择一个图表类型。
9.2 设置图表数据源
在图表中,右键点击数据系列,选择“选择数据”,设置数据源为你的连续数字。
9.3 调整图表格式
根据需要调整图表的格式,使其更适合你的数据展示需求。
十、使用Python脚本生成连续数字
Python是一种流行的编程语言,适合处理复杂的数据生成任务。
10.1 安装必要的库
首先,确保你已经安装了pandas和openpyxl库。
pip install pandas openpyxl
10.2 编写Python脚本
编写一个简单的Python脚本来生成连续数字并写入Excel文件:
import pandas as pd
生成连续数字
data = {'Numbers': list(range(1, 101))}
df = pd.DataFrame(data)
写入Excel文件
df.to_excel('consecutive_numbers.xlsx', index=False)
10.3 运行脚本
运行脚本后,会生成一个包含连续数字的Excel文件。你可以打开这个文件并将数据复制到你的工作表中。
十一、使用Google Sheets生成连续数字
Google Sheets是一个强大的在线表格工具,可以方便地生成连续数字。
11.1 打开Google Sheets
在你的浏览器中打开Google Sheets并创建一个新表格。
11.2 使用填充句柄
与Excel类似,输入起始数字,使用填充句柄拖动生成连续数字。
11.3 使用公式
在单元格中输入公式=SEQUENCE(100, 1, 1, 1),Google Sheets会生成1到100的连续数字。
十二、使用Excel模板生成连续数字
有许多预先设计的Excel模板可以帮助你快速生成连续数字。
12.1 下载模板
从网上下载一个适合你需求的Excel模板。例如,搜索“连续数字生成模板”。
12.2 使用模板
打开模板,按照说明输入必要的参数,模板会自动生成连续数字。
十三、使用Excel VBA函数生成连续数字
如果你需要更高级的控制,可以编写一个VBA函数来生成连续数字。
13.1 打开VBA编辑器
按下Alt + F11打开VBA编辑器,插入一个新的模块。
13.2 编写VBA函数
在模块中输入以下代码:
Function GenerateNumbers(startValue As Integer, endValue As Integer) As Variant
Dim numbers() As Integer
Dim i As Integer
ReDim numbers(1 To endValue - startValue + 1)
For i = startValue To endValue
numbers(i - startValue + 1) = i
Next i
GenerateNumbers = numbers
End Function
13.3 使用函数
在工作表中输入公式=GenerateNumbers(1, 100),函数会生成1到100的连续数字。
十四、使用Excel动态数组生成连续数字
Excel 365引入了动态数组功能,可以更方便地生成连续数字。
14.1 使用SEQUENCE函数
在单元格中输入公式=SEQUENCE(100, 1, 1, 1),Excel 365会生成1到100的连续数字。
14.2 使用动态数组公式
你还可以使用其他动态数组公式来生成复杂的数字序列。例如,=FILTER(SEQUENCE(100, 1, 1, 1), MOD(SEQUENCE(100, 1, 1, 1), 2) = 0)会生成所有偶数。
十五、使用Excel表格生成连续数字
Excel表格功能可以帮助你更方便地管理和生成连续数字。
15.1 创建表格
选择你希望插入连续数字的单元格范围,点击“插入”选项卡,选择“表格”。
15.2 使用表格公式
在表格中,使用公式=ROW(Table1[@])生成连续数字。表格会自动扩展和填充公式。
结论
在Excel中插入连续的数字有许多方法,包括使用填充句柄、公式、序列生成器、宏、Power Query、外部数据源、插件、图表、Python脚本、Google Sheets、模板、VBA函数、动态数组和表格等。每种方法都有其独特的优点和适用场景,选择合适的方法可以大大提高你的工作效率。希望本文提供的详细步骤和示例能够帮助你在实际操作中更好地掌握这些技巧。
相关问答FAQs:
1. 如何在Excel中插入连续的数字?
在Excel中插入连续的数字非常简单。您可以使用填充功能或公式来实现。
2. 我该如何使用填充功能在Excel中插入连续的数字?
要使用填充功能插入连续的数字,请先在一个单元格中输入起始数字,然后将鼠标悬停在该单元格的右下角,直到光标变为黑十字。然后,按住鼠标左键并向下拖动,直到您想要的区域被填充满连续的数字。
3. 如果我想在Excel中插入带有特定间隔的连续数字,我该怎么办?
如果您想插入带有特定间隔的连续数字,可以使用公式。首先,在一个单元格中输入起始数字,然后在下一个单元格中输入公式,如"=前一个单元格的值+间隔值"。然后,将鼠标悬停在该单元格的右下角,直到光标变为黑十字,并按住鼠标左键向下拖动,直到您想要的区域被填充满连续的数字。这样,Excel会根据您设置的间隔值自动填充连续数字。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4299233